About Jaskaran Singh

Jaskaran Singh is a scholar working on Control and Systems Engineering, Industrial and Manufacturing Engineering and Health Informatics, having authored 55 papers that have together received 2.6k indexed citations. Recurring topics across this work include Machine Fault Diagnosis Techniques (18 papers), Gear and Bearing Dynamics Analysis (10 papers) and Fault Detection and Control Systems (7 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(791 citations), Control and Systems Engineering (871 citations) and Medical Laboratory Technology (55 citations). Jaskaran Singh has collaborated with scholars based in India, United States and United Kingdom. Frequent co-authors include Jay Lee, Moslem Azamfar, Vibhor Pandhare, Hossein Seifi Davari, Vishal Gupta, S. P. Singh, Ashish K. Darpe, Raj Agarwal, Iñaki Bravo-Imaz and Shahin Siahpour. Their work appears in journals such as Applied Physics Letters, Sensors and Journal of Physics D Applied Physics.
